When you look at the price of impact windows, the biggest factor is usually the size and type of your window openings. Custom shapes, specific frame materials like aluminum or vinyl, and the thickness of the laminated glass will shift the total significantly. You also have to consider the installation process; replacing a window in a high-rise condo is much different than a ground-floor home.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

An impact window is a type of window designed with laminated glass and a strong frame to withstand high winds and debris impact. This makes them ideal for areas prone to severe weather like Providence. They offer enhanced safety and security for your home compared to traditional windows.
Some potential drawbacks to consider for impact windows include a slightly higher upfront cost and a minimal tinting effect from the laminate. However, for residents of Providence, the significant increase in safety, security, and potential energy savings often makes them a worthwhile investment. The 'highest rated' impact window often refers to those that meet rigorous industry standards for wind and impact resistance, such as Miami-Dade compliance.
